Why Is Boss Energy (ASX:BOE) Riding Uranium Momentum?

Highlights Boss Energy restarted the Honeymoon uranium mine in South Australia, becoming one of Australia's few uranium producers in the current cycle. The company made a strategic acquisition of a stake in the Alta Mesa uranium project in Texas, adding US-based in-situ recovery uranium exposure. Rising uranium prices driven by nuclear energy's growing decarbonisation role underpin the commercial rationale for Boss's restart and expansion. What Is Putting Boss Energy (ASX:BOE) in Focus?

Highlights Boss Energy has reported record quarterly uranium output at its Honeymoon operation and confirmed it met full-year production guidance. A new feasibility study and updated resource plan for the Honeymoon operation has been brought forward to release earlier than originally flagged. The update follows a diplomatic breakthrough allowing Australian uranium exports to India, a development that lifted sentiment across the local uranium patch. Citigroup Withdraws as Major Shareholder in Boss Energy Following Securities Lending Agreement Adjustments

On 27 July 2026, Boss Energy Ltd (ASX: BOE) announced that Citigroup Global Markets Australia Pty Limited along with affiliated Citigroup entities no longer hold substantial shareholdings in the company. This shift followed modifications to securities lending agreements, with Citibank N.A. Sydney Branch reducing its stake by 386,671 fully paid ordinary shares and Citigroup Global Markets Inc lowering its holdings by 700,000 shares on 23 July 2026. Citigroup Raises Stake in Boss Energy to 6.43% via Securities Lending and Market Transactions

Citigroup Global Markets Australia Pty Limited along with affiliated Citigroup entities have elevated their combined voting interest in Boss Energy Ltd (ASX: BOE) from 5.33% to 6.43%, as detailed in a Form 604 substantial shareholder notice submitted on 24 July 2026. This increase stems from transactions executed on 21 July 2026, involving both stock market acquisitions and securities lending arrangements.
